
Prince Archie and Princess Lilibet picture accidentally shared by Meghan Markle's friend
The Sussexes sent out a heartwarming family image, alongside their official 2024 Christmas card, to a select few but now eagle-eyed fans have spotted it in the home office of Meghan's companion.
Full Article